One of the few graces of getting old - and God knows there are few graces - is that if you've worked hard and kept your nose to the grindstone, something happens: The body gets old but the creative mechanism is refreshed, smoothed and oiled and honed. That is the grace. That is what's happening to me.
"Interview: Why Is Maurice Sendak So Incredibly Angry?". Interview with Leonard S. Marcus, Parenting Magazine (October 1993); later quoted in Leonard S. Marcus "Ways of Telling: Conversations on the Art of the Picture Book" (p. 181), 2002.
